Job Description
- Lead the development and deployment of AI/ML-enabled methods for mechanical design, CFD, structural analysis, and simulation-driven product development.
- Build surrogate models, reduced-order models, physics-informed models, optimization frameworks, and automation workflows for engineering applications.
- Apply AI/ML techniques to improve simulation efficiency, design exploration, predictive capability and engineering decision-making.
- Collaborate with product architects, Chief Engineers, Subject specialists, and cross-functional teams to identify high-value engineering problems and convert them into scalable AI-enabled solutions.
- Interpret CFD and structural analysis results, validate model assumptions, assess technical risks, and recommend design improvements based on data and physics-based insights.
- Automate engineering workflows including data extraction, preprocessing, model training, post-processing, visualization, and report generation.
- Drive adoption of advanced AI/ML engineering methods across teams through technical leadership, mentoring, and stakeholder engagement.
- Ensure solutions are technically robust, explainable, traceable, and aligned with aerospace engineering quality, validation, and business requirements.
Qualifications
Required Qualifications:
- Master’s degree in mechanical engineering, aerospace engineering, applied mechanics, data science, artificial intelligence, or a related discipline from a reputed university.
- 12 to 20 years of relevant experience in mechanical design, CFD, structural analysis, simulation-led product development, engineering automation, or AI/ML-enabled engineering applications.
- Strong fundamentals in fluid mechanics, thermodynamics, heat transfer, turbomachinery, solid mechanics, finite element methods, numerical methods, design optimization, and engineering statistics.
- Hands-on experience with CFD and structural analysis workflows, including model setup, mesh strategy, solver execution, post-processing, validation, and interpretation of results.
- Proven experience applying AI/ML methods to mechanical engineering problems using simulation, experimental, operational, or multi-physics engineering datasets.
- Experience developing surrogate models, reduced-order models, physics-informed machine learning models, response surface models, uncertainty quantification methods, or optimization frameworks.
- Strong programming capability in Python and practical experience with AI/ML libraries such as NumPy, pandas, scikit-learn, TensorFlow, PyTorch, or equivalent platforms.
- Ability to automate engineering workflows for geometry handling, meshing, solver setup, data extraction, model training, post-processing, visualization, and reporting.
- Good understanding of gas turbine engine components, aerospace mechanical systems, propulsion and power system technologies, and simulation-driven product development practices.
- Demonstrated ability to manage multiple technical priorities, deliver development milestones, and work effectively in ambiguous engineering environments.
- Excellent communication, presentation, collaboration, problem-solving, and stakeholder management skills.
